Kojima Fans Notice Fun Link Between Death Stranding 2 and Metal Gear Solid 2 Box Art

By EleanorApr 02,2025

Over the weekend, fans of Death Stranding 2: On the Beach were treated to a new trailer, along with exciting news about its release date, collector's edition, box art, and more. Amidst the buzz, eagle-eyed fans have spotted a delightful nod to director Hideo Kojima's earlier work, Metal Gear Solid 2.

The box art for Death Stranding 2: On the Beach features Sam "Porter" Bridges, portrayed by Norman Reedus, cradling the child "Lou," a familiar face to those who played the first game. Reddit user ReverseTheFlash highlighted this connection with a post titled "He did it again," showcasing the box art next to a Metal Gear Solid 2: Sons of Liberty slipcase with a strikingly similar motif.

The promotional material for Metal Gear Solid 2 shows Japanese singer Gackt in a similar pose, holding a child. While not an exact replica, the similarities are certainly noteworthy and serve as a fun Easter egg for fans. This connection also brings to mind the intriguing out-of-universe backstory of Metal Gear Solid.

Leading up to its release, Gackt played a significant role in the promotional campaign for Metal Gear Solid 2: Sons of Liberty. This included special slip-covers in certain regions, which have since become unique pieces of MGS memorabilia that continue to fascinate and puzzle fans.

Curious about why Gackt was chosen for the campaign? In 2013, Hideo Kojima explained that the inclusion of Gackt in Metal Gear Solid 2's TV commercials was tied to the game's themes. "MGS1" focused on DNA, and "MGS2" on MEMEs. DNA is represented by 'AGTC,' and adding 'K' for KOJIMA results in 'GACKT.' Quite the clever connection!

With the new trailer for Death Stranding 2: On the Beach showcasing strong Metal Gear vibes, it's no wonder fans are making these connections. While I believe any similarities are more about recurring themes in Kojima's work, it's always fun to speculate and reminisce, especially about a promotional cover featuring Gackt.

Mark your calendars: Death Stranding 2: On the Beach is set to launch on June 26, 2025, exclusively on PlayStation 5.
